How DestMate Compares to Competitors
Most travel alarm apps either have a one-time purchase fee (e.g., 'Wake Me Up' at $2.99) or offer a free tier with limited features, pushing users to a premium subscription (e.g., 'Arrival Alarm' with ads and limited alarms in free version). DestMate stands out by offering all its robust features completely free, making it superior in value to any paid or freemium competitor.
